On Thursday 28 July 2011 18:52:24 Ramkumar Ramachandra wrote:
+static void save_opts(struct replay_opts *opts)
+{
+ const char *opts_file = git_path(SEQ_OPTS_FILE);
+ struct strbuf buf = STRBUF_INIT;
+ int i;
+
+ if (opts->no_commit)
+ git_config_set_in_file(opts_file, "options.no-commit", "true");
+ if (opts->edit)
+ git_config_set_in_file(opts_file, "options.edit", "true");
+ if (opts->signoff)
+ git_config_set_in_file(opts_file, "options.signoff", "true");
+ if (opts->record_origin)
+ git_config_set_in_file(opts_file, "options.record-origin", "true");
+ if (opts->allow_ff)
+ git_config_set_in_file(opts_file, "options.allow-ff", "true");
+ if (opts->mainline) {
+ strbuf_reset(&buf);It is not necessary to reset &buf here.
+ strbuf_addf(&buf, "%d", opts->mainline); + git_config_set_in_file(opts_file, "options.mainline", buf.buf); + }
And perhaps it would be clearer if it was:
+ if (opts->mainline) {
+ struct strbuf buf = STRBUF_INIT;
+ strbuf_addf(&buf, "%d", opts->mainline);
+ git_config_set_in_file(opts_file, "options.mainline", buf.buf);
+ strbuf_release(&buf);
+ }
+ if (opts->strategy)
+ git_config_set_in_file(opts_file, "options.strategy", opts->strategy);
+ if (opts->xopts) {Other nit: maybe you could put "int i" here, instead of at the beginning of the function.
+ for (i = 0; i < opts->xopts_nr; i++) + git_config_set_multivar_in_file(opts_file, + "options.strategy-option", + opts->xopts[i], "^$", 0); + } + + strbuf_release(&buf); +}
